Why Digital Marketing is Important for Small Businesses
Small businesses need digital marketing not because it is trending, but because it offers real benefits that help them survive, compete, and grow. Here are some key reasons why digital marketing is important:
It Gives Your Business Online Visibility
Most customers search online before buying anything. Whether someone needs a salon, restaurant, clothing store, coaching institute, doctor, or service provider, they check Google and social media first. Digital marketing ensures your business appears where customers are searching.
It Helps Small Businesses Compete with Big Brands
Earlier, only big companies could afford to advertise on TV or newspapers. Today, digital marketing gives equal opportunity to small businesses. With the right strategy, a small brand can rank higher on search engines or create stronger social media presence than big competitors.
It is Cost-Effective and Budget-Friendly
Small businesses often have limited budgets. Digital marketing allows them to run campaigns according to their budget. Whether it is Facebook ads, Google promotion, or content marketing, everything can be done in a controlled and affordable way.
It Reaches the Right Audience
Instead of showing ads to everyone, digital marketing allows you to target customers based on location, age, interest, profession, behavior, and buying intent. This increases chances of getting real customers instead of random viewers.
It Builds Trust and Brand Reputation
People trust online reviews, ratings, and social media presence. A strong digital presence builds credibility and helps customers feel confident when choosing your business.
It Delivers Measurable Results
Every digital activity can be tracked. You know how many people viewed, clicked, interacted, and bought from your campaigns. This helps small businesses improve their strategies and reduce wasteful spending.

Effective Digital Marketing Strategies for Small Businesses
To grow successfully, small businesses should focus on smart and practical digital strategies. Here are some of the most effective ones:
1. Create a Professional Websites
Your website acts as your online storefront. No matter how small your business is, a well-designed website helps build a strong first impression. It clearly presents your services, products, contact information, prices, customer reviews, images, and brand story in one place.
- A professional website should be:
- Mobile responsive
- Quick to load
- Simple to navigate
- Attractive in design
- Secure and regularly maintained
Your website plays a major role in shaping customer trust. It is where many people decide whether to choose your business or move to your competitor, making it the foundation of digital success.
2. Use Search Engine Optimization (SEO)
SEO helps your website appear on Google when customers search for related services. For example:
- “best bakery near me”
- “affordable salon in Chandigarh”
- “digital marketing agency for small business”
SEO helps your business show up in such results. This increases your chances of attracting real customers without paid ads and improves long-term visibility.
3. Create a Google Business Profile
This is extremely important for small and local businesses. Google Business Profile helps your business appear in local searches and Google Maps. Customers can see:
- Business address
- Contact number
- Reviews
- Photos
- Working hours
- Directions
It boosts trust and helps customers contact you easily.
4. Be Active on Social Media
Social media is one of the strongest tools for small businesses. Platforms like Facebook, Instagram, YouTube, and LinkedIn allow you to:
- Showcase products and services
- Share updates
- Post offers and discounts
- Interact with customers
- Build brand personality
With consistent posting and good content, social media helps create strong connections and brand loyalty.
